Description: SOLIDWORKS is a 3D CAD software used for modeling and designing products and parts. It provides tools for sketching, 3D part and assembly modeling, generating 2D drawings, simulation and analysis, data management, and manufacturing. SOLIDWORKS aims to increase productivity and easy of use.

Description: IronCAD is a 3D CAD modeling software used for mechanical design and manufacturing. It allows for direct modeling and parametric design, has intuitive design tools, and can import/export various CAD file formats.

Pros & Cons Analysis

SOLIDWORKS
SOLIDWORKS
Pros
  • User-friendly interface
  • Powerful modeling capabilities
  • Integrated design ecosystem
  • Wide range of add-ons and customizations
  • Large user community and resources
Cons
  • Steep learning curve
  • Expensive licensing
  • Proprietary file format
  • Hardware requirements can be demanding
IronCAD
IronCAD
Pros
  • Intuitive and easy to learn interface
  • Powerful hybrid modeling capabilities
  • Drag and drop features speed up design
  • Good value for the price
  • Renders realistic images
  • Seamless collaboration
Cons
  • Less extensive capabilities than higher end CAD packages
  • Limited third party add-ons
  • No cloud storage
  • Steep learning curve for advanced functions
